Remember: in Japanese zoning, the most restrictive land use ("exclusively low-rise residential zone") permits clinics
-
-
-
Other non-residential uses you can build in this zone: shrines, temples, churches, kindergartens, other schools, and home shops/offices
-
(that is, you can have a shop or an office in this zone so long as it's just part of a house)
